Blog Jaune est un blog sur pas mal de sujets
différents, qui parle de tout, mais aussi de rien . Ça, ça
arrive pendant longtemps.
Voici l'historique du blog, la
liste des pages, l'endroit ou on peut
lancer des recherches. Bon, mais
surtout voici le flux rss.
Si avec tout ça vous trouvez pas un article…
31/12/2009 à 10:51
Petit rappel pour quand je veut faire des tableaux associatifs ou des trousseaux de clées en C++ à partir de pointeurs.
template <typename T>
struct less_ptr : std::binary_function<T *, T *, bool>
{
bool operator() (T * const & A,T * const & B) const
{
return (*A) < (*B);
}
};
std::set<MObject *, less_ptr<MObject> >
liste;
Il faut redéfinir la fonction de comparaison, pour dire que l'on utilise des pointeurs. L'objet cependant doit être less than comparable.
En gros, il doit implémenter ça: bool operator< (const
MObject &) const; Mais ça peut être un type de
base aussi.
25/12/2009 à 23:55
Aujourd'hui, c'est Noël, et vlc propose un œuf
de pâque pour fêter ça
Pour ceux qui n'ont pas l'image, le cône de chantier est revêtu d'un bonnet de noël du plus bel effet. On le retrouve donc dans l'icône de la fenêtre, dans la zone de notification, et dans la fenêtre d'informations.
Il n'y a plus qu'à espérer que le logiciel de montage vidéo VideoLAN Movie Creator héritera des mêmes fonctionnalités. D'ailleurs, un patch qui ne fait qu'ajouter une fonctionnalité amusante est t'il accepté ?
04/12/2009 à 22:57
Deezer est un site qui vous permet d'écouter gratuitement et légalement de la musique, en échange de publicité. Le site reverse une partie des revenus de la publicité à la sacem. Le fonctionnement est très similaire à une radio, sauf que l'on peut choisir les musiques que l'on souhaite écouter.
Il a existé au long de l'existence du site plusieurs techniques pour garder la musique que vous avez téléchargé. Mais depuis quelques temps, le site s'est perfectionné, et l'opération n'est plus aussi simple qu'elle l'a été par le passé.
Bon, heureusement, il reste toujours une solution très efficace. Elle consiste à enregistrer la sortie son de votre ordinateur pour garder la musique. L'opération est très similaire à l'enregistrement d'une radio fm sur cassette audio. On perd en qualité au passage, même si le passage au numérique limite les dégâts (on a en gros une perte de qualité au moment de la re-compression de la musique).
La technique n'est pas commune aux différents systèmes d'exploitations (GNU/Linux, Mac OS X, Windows), et donc je vais juste citer les outils à utiliser (ce serait trop facile sinon).
Sous Windows, le magnétophone intégré est souvent capable de se débrouiller pour cette opération, il suffit de sélectionner la bonne source audio. Si cela n'est pas possible, utilisez autre chose.
Sur GNU/Linux, arecord est un outil parfait, mais il existe 1500 programmes qui font la même chose (au moins).
Sur Mac Os X, un logiciel comme Wiretap Studio permet de réaliser cette opération.
Si vous avez vraiment du mal, une recherche des termes
«enregistrer sortie audio» sur votre moteur de recherche
préféré vous aidera.
La manipulation consiste à :
Inutile de mettre une qualité très élevée pour le format de compression, deezer propose du mp3. À moins d'avoir un format de compression de musiques vraiment très préféré, utiliser du mp3 est le mieux.
N'oubliez pas de couper le son de toutes vos autres applications pendant l'enregistrement, sous peine de devoir le recommencer.
Simple, pénible. On est loin de la récupération de la chanson à partir de quelques clics encore possible il n'y a pas longtemps.
Cette technique n'est pas limitée à Deezer, vous pouvez enregistrer le son de tout ce que vous voulez. Et même les vidéos affichées sur votre écran (bon, il faut un bon ordinateur). Mais c'est une technique à utiliser en dernier recours, d'autres préservent mieux la qualité (sous réserves qu'elles soient réalisables par des gens normaux).
Note: L'article a été mis à jour plusieurs fois depuis sa création.
03/12/2009 à 20:51
Les statistiques, c'est important. Quand on a un blog, cela permet de se rendre compte de la fréquentation de son blog.
Si l'on héberge soit même son blog, plusieurs solutions s'offrent à nous pour avoir des belles statistiques.
Il y a des solutions très simples. Elles consistent à appeler un script d'un site externe dans la page de son site. Mais on est alors dépendant d'un site qui n'est pas forcément très gentil. Parfois, il faut même payer en fonction du volume des visites…
Une autre solution est de mettre le site qui gère le script sur son serveur, avec piwik par exemple. Mais c'est lourd pour le serveur.
La meilleure solution est d'utiliser un outil qui analyse les rapports du serveur web (les logs). Et awstats est très bien pour ça.
C'est une application en perl qui va analyser les logs selon les indications que l'on va lui passer, et faire un rapport sous forme de fichier texte. Une deuxième partie de l'application permet d'afficher ces rapports dans un navigateur web.
Seulement, cette interface web n'est plus tip top à la mode de chez nous. Face à piwik, par exemple, cela fait très web des années 90. Puis il faut passer par un script cgi-bin en perl. C'est très simple à installer, mais on peut préférer les .php aux .pl.
Heureusement, pour notre bonheur le plus total, un projet existe pour afficher les données calculées par awstats avec pleins de jolis graphiques, et des animations. C'est une application php qui se cale sur un serveur web aussi.
C'est MAWStats, un fork temporaire de JAWStats. L'interface est en javascript, et propose de beaux graphiques. Par rapport à celle d'awstats, la différence est importante. Bon, l'interface est aussi moins efficace, si l'on se fiche des beaux graphiques. Mais si l'on veut montrer ses statistiques à des gens qui aiment le beau (des macusers), c'est super.
Donc pour résumer, on a :